Salary Range & Percentiles
Pay distribution across experience levels
10th Percentile — Entry Level$39,321
25th Percentile — Junior$48,837
50th Percentile — Median$54,022
75th Percentile — Senior$70,248
90th Percentile — Top Earners$77,760
